So the yield ratio reflects the tough competition among bschools for the right applicants. Considering the multiple applications by applicant, some of the admissions offers are useless.

M7 enjoy ratios over 50%, while the rest of top 20 stand lower rates around 1/3. Does that means the opportunities for the waitlisted and the applicants in the final round?

In terms of the yield ratio, a competitive measure, Ross appears to rank higher than Duke, at least from the admitted applicants' perspective.

Thanks. Find some interesting phenominen, some low-ranked schools enjoy better yield ratio while the selectivity is relative high and stable. That means those schools have very stable applicant pool and the applicants do not target higher-ranked schools.

Then what is the relationship of admission or WL and yield rate and acceptance rate?  Does schools send out admissions more than the seats they have according to yield rate and acceptance rate?  For example, Stanford has 360 seats but they send out 437 admissions according to 83% yield rate.  Or they send exactly admissions to match with the seats they have and give out WLs according to yield rate and acceptance rate?  For example, Stanford this year has 360 seats, then they sent out 360 admissions and 61 WLs according to 83% yield rate?

Basically, that is something interesting to figure out here. I believe they put some people on waitlist, keeping the yield in their back head. In fact, they should put more than the number worked out by the formula (those coming from waitlist may apply the yield ratio).

Giving applications by round, the waitlist should not that big enough. I believe the wl are put into later rounds for deciding the admissions; and the last round applicants may have some advantage from this perspective.
